Generate constantly increasing or decreasing signal
Library
Description
The Ramp block generates a signal that starts at a specified time and value and changes by a specified rate. The block's Slope, Start time, Duty Cycle, and Initial output parameters determine the characteristics of the output signal. All must have the same dimensions after scalar expansion.
Data Type Support
The Ramp block outputs signals of type double.
